Ayurvedic Approach to Constipation Relief

Ayurveda views constipation as a Vata disorder — marked by dryness, irregularity, and coldness in the body. The ancient system recommends balancing Vata through:

  • Herbs like Triphala, Haritaki, Isabgol, and Senna.
  • Dietary adjustments involving warm, oily foods and avoiding dry or processed items.
  • Daily rituals like warm water consumption, light oil massages, and early dinners.

These principles are now being reimagined and repackaged by modern Ayurvedic constipation medicine manufacturers to suit contemporary needs — from tablets and tonics to teas and powders.

Challenges in the Market

Despite the boom, the sector faces challenges that demand intelligent branding, education, and standardization:

  • Misinformation: Consumers confuse detox teas or laxative fads with authentic Ayurvedic relief.
  • Quality concerns: Many local players lack GMP certification or consistent raw material sourcing.
  • Taste and format: Ayurvedic powders, if not palatable, impact long-term usage.

Brands that solve these through thoughtful R&D, storytelling, and innovation will emerge as the leaders of this new frontier.
